HOW WELL DO YOU KNOW YOUR CUSTOMERS?

Zhenli Ye Gon, a successful Chinese-born businessman and nationalized Mexican, lived in a posh Mediterranean-style home in Lomas de Chapultepec, Polanco, Mexico. He owned and operated Unimed Pharm Chem, one of the largest importers of chemicals in Mexico. However, earlier this year, Mexican authorities raided his home and seized over $200 million dollars in cash, arrested his wife and six other individuals. Gon was not there. A frequent visitor to gambling establishments, he was reportedly in Las Vegas at the time. Since the seizure, there have been charges of corruption against Mexican senior political figures and the DEA is investigating whether Gon laundered money through the U.S banking system.
